Background technology
Liquid crystal display die set is existing main flow display module, is widely used in the products such as TV, mobile terminal, computer In.
Fig. 1 is the structural representation of universal liquid crystal display die set of the prior art, with reference to figure 1, existing liquid crystal display Modular structure generally comprises:Underframe F, reflective foil material E, light guide plate D, center C, optical film material B and liquid crystal panel A, wherein, Light guide plate D and reflection-type optical membrane material E is located at center C close to underframe F side;Optical film material B and liquid crystal panel A is located at center C opposite side.
Existing liquid crystal display die set, because the light of light-guide edge is more stronger than viewing area brighter, so liquid crystal display Module displays effect is bad, and widespread edge can be brighter, and especially rake angle is watched, and edge bright border is more serious.

Fig. 2 is that a kind of STRUCTURE DECOMPOSITION of the liquid crystal display die set of diffusion membrane material painting print black surround of the utility model embodiment is shown It is intended to, with reference to figure 2, the liquid crystal display die set includes:Underframe 11, and the reflection-type optical membrane material being set in turn in underframe 11 12nd, light guide plate 13, diffusion membrane material 14 and liquid crystal panel 15, reflection-type optical membrane material 12, light guide plate 13, diffusion membrane material 14, and Inside at least partially embedded underframe 11 of liquid crystal panel 15.Specifically, according to reflection-type optical membrane material 12, light guide plate 13, diffusion Putting in order for membrane material 14 and liquid crystal panel 15, they are unidirectionally positioned in underframe 11 successively.
The utility model embodiment provide liquid crystal display die set, set gradually in underframe reflection-type optical membrane material 12, Light guide plate 13, diffusion membrane material 14 and liquid crystal panel 15, and make reflection-type optical membrane material 12, light guide plate 13, diffusion membrane material 14, and Inside at least partially embedded underframe 11 of liquid crystal panel 15, due to diffusion membrane material apply print black surround, and according to reflection-type optical membrane material, Light guide plate, diffusion membrane material and liquid crystal panel put in order, and they are successively set in underframe so that liquid crystal display die set does not have There is bright border, it is succinct without lamp eye, assembly technology.
On the basis of above-described embodiment, optionally, liquid crystal display die set also includes:Light source 20, light source 20, which is arranged at, leads On the outside of the edge of tabula rasa 13.Installation placement and assemble sequence the utility model embodiment for light source 20 are not construed as limiting.In addition, Optionally, light source 20 is light-emitting diode light bar.
On the basis of above-described embodiment, optionally, spread membrane material 14 at least one edge surface on apply be printed on it is black Side 141.Fig. 3 is the structural representation that a kind of painting of the utility model embodiment is printed on the diffusion membrane material of black surround, black with reference to figure 3 Side 141 can be formed on the surface at diffusion membrane material 14 edge by applying print processing technology.Black surround 141 can be covered in diffusion barrier On one, two, three or four side edge surface of material 14, three black surrounds 141 are schematically drawn in Fig. 3.Work as liquid crystal When display module uses side entrance back light source, light that light source is launched by the offside of the direct projection of light guide plate 13 to light source, that The side relative with light source 20 can be brighter, it is therefore desirable to black surround 141 is set in diffusion membrane material 14, it is bright to reduce light Degree, makes brightness uniformity.In addition, the utility model embodiment is not especially limited to the length and width of black surround 141.Optionally, Black surround 141 is formed on the edge surface of the side diffusion membrane material 14 relative with light-emitting diode light bar.Due to light-emitting diodes The relative side of spot bar can be brighter, therefore in diffusion membrane material 14 side edge surfaces relative with light-emitting diode light bar Black surround 141 is formed, the light luminance of this side can be more effectively reduced, make brightness uniformity.Optionally, black surround 141 is formed On the one or both sides surface for spreading the edge of membrane material 14.Namely black surround 141 can only diffusion membrane material 14 a side surface on shape Into, can also diffusion membrane material 14 both side surface on all be formed.
